Output 05d8e81148846994c439526eb1f3722a1984cb54c174c08676b3570b68fab5ed:9

value
605242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f484c1a6f4a8d626488181c1b0fa4d738e83991c OP_EQUAL
address
3PyuqRvSL1T21e3DRyJKzgC2pUpF6JREC5
transaction
05d8e81148846994c439526eb1f3722a1984cb54c174c08676b3570b68fab5ed
confirmations
392264
spent
true